A bill that expands President Bush’s ability to wiretap American phones and conduct other forms of domestic surveillance will likely appear before the Senate Judiciary Committee next Thursday, RAW STORY has learned.

The bill, which was written by judiciary chairman Senator Arlen Specter (R-PA), and which has been widely and publicly excoriated by Democratic members of the committee, contains provisions–such as the institution of program-wide warrants, and warrants that do not expire for a year–that would weaken the strict limits that currently govern the FISA courts.
